James Bowmaker joins Tyndall Investment Management from Jupiter

Boutique wealth and fund manager Tyndall Investment Management (Tyndall) has appointed James Bowmaker as Head of Equity Research and Deputy Fund Manager of the VT Tyndall Unconstrained UK Income Fund (the Fund). James will support Simon Murphy, lead manager of the Fund, while helping to develop and enhance the equity research process across Tyndall as a whole.

James spent the last 15 years at Merian Global Investors analysing UK equities and worked as both lead and assistant fund manager on a range of UK equity strategies. He moved to Jupiter Asset Management following its acquisition of Merian in 2020. Prior to this, James was part of the European equities team at Barings Asset Management, having started his career as a sell-side equity analyst at Bear Stearns in 2005.

Alex Odd, Tyndall’s CEO, said, “Since Simon assumed responsibility for the Unconstrained UK Income fund in February 2020, he has demonstrated his unquestioned ability to manage a clearly differentiated UK equity income strategy, despite the challenges presented by the UK market. James will bring additional expertise to the Fund’s management while playing an important role in refining the approach to equity research applied across the firm’s team of investment managers.”

Simon Murphy added “Having worked with James for over eight years while at Merian, I can attest to both the outstanding calibre of his UK equity analysis and his exceptional qualities as a colleague. I have no doubt that he will be an invaluable resource not only working with me in managing the Fund, but also alongside the broader team at Tyndall as Head of Equity Research.”
